![]() |
#15 |
Участник
|
Цитата:
Сообщение от db
![]() Очевидным недостатком аксапты 3.0 в связке с ораклом является невозможность использования покрывающих индексов, если в нем есть хоть одно текстовое поле. Индексы строятся по функциям, запрос на выборку полей идет без функций (не критерии, а именно список полей) - соответственно вместо того чтобы взять значение поля непосредственно из индекса приходится ораклу лазить в данные таблицы - лишие действия, лишние шевеления жесткими дисками и т.д. Однако стоит отметить, что применение покрывающих индексов в аксапте явление нечастое, так что все в итоге не так уж смертельно
В этом случае в самом Select -е в списке полей идут функции от полей, а не сами поля Правда это не всегда возможно. Может получиться еще более тяжелый запрос... |
|